What Is Luxury Camping, Actually?



Luxury outdoor camping is not merely a camping tent with a better pillow. It is a completely curated exterior experience developed to position you deep in nature while surrounding you with the type of convenience you would anticipate from a luxury hotel. Believe handcrafted wood beds dressed in Egyptian cotton linens, en-suite washrooms with rainfall showers, personal chef-prepared suppers offered under open skies, and concierge groups all set to organize whatever from sunup hot-air balloon trips to assisted wild animals safaris.

The locations are what set this experience apart. Deluxe camps do not gather around traveler hubs or well-trodden routes. They grow themselves in places that a lot of vacationers never ever reach-- inside the heart of the Serengeti, on the edge of Patagonian glaciers, deep within the Mongolian steppe, or perched on sandstone high cliffs forgeting the Sahara. Remoteness is not a disadvantage; it is the whole factor.

Top Destinations Redefining Remote Luxury



The African Savannah



East and Southern Africa remain the gold standard for luxury camps. Operators across Kenya, Tanzania, Botswana, and Zimbabwe have spent decades perfecting the art of placing elegant tented camps inside private conservancies and national parks. Guests dine beside watering holes where lions drink at sundown, and rest to the audios of hyenas calling throughout the levels.

The Atacama and Patagonia, South America



South America's severe landscapes have become a playground for high-end outdoor friendliness. In Chile's Atacama Desert, solar-powered domed camps supply front-row seats to several of the clearest evening skies in the world, while deep in Patagonia, geodesic lodges sit within view of crumbling glaciers and jagged granite towers. The remoteness below is astonishing-- therefore is the appeal.

The Arctic and Antarctic Frontiers



For the genuinely daring, polar glamping is now a reality. Small, expertly took care of camps on Svalbard or the Antarctic Peninsula deal warmed sleeping quarters, gourmet dishes, and led explorations across ice fields that few humans have actually ever before walked. These are trips that change how you understand the planet.

What to Anticipate When You Show up



High-end camps vary in style, yet a lot of share a wall tent camping dedication to a few core principles. Sustainability is main-- lots of operations are carbon-neutral, use solar energy, resource food locally, and proactively add to wildlife conservation. Affection is an additional trademark; camps are generally small, without greater than ten to twenty guests at a time, making certain an individual experience instead of a crowded one.

The day-to-day rhythm of a high-end camp is unhurried but abundant. Early mornings begin with led strolls or game drives at first light. Afternoons allow for rest, medspa therapies, or exploration at your own rate. Nights gather visitors around a common fire, sharing stories under skies that extend on forever.
